Understanding the Multiplier and Risk
The multiplier in the aviator-style game is the key component that dictates potential winnings. It starts at 1x and increases exponentially as the plane gains altitude. The longer the plane flies, the higher the multiplier climbs, leading to exponentially larger payouts. However, this escalating multiplier also represents increasing risk. The plane can ‘crash’ at any moment, resulting in the loss of the initial bet if the player hasn’t cashed out previously. Understanding this fundamental risk-reward relationship is paramount to successful gameplay. Players must continually weigh the potential for substantial gains against the probability of losing their stake.
Many new players are drawn in by the prospect of chasing extremely high multipliers. While tempting, this strategy is inherently risky and carries a high probability of failure. A more prudent approach involves setting realistic goals and utilizing cash-out strategies to secure profits at more modest multipliers. Consistent, incremental gains are often more sustainable than relying on infrequent, large wins. Mastering the art of recognizing optimal cash-out points—balancing greed with caution—is a defining characteristic of skilled aviator game players.

The Martingale System and Its Limitations
The Martingale system, a betting strategy commonly used in casino games, invol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recovering all previous losses and securing a small profit when you eventually win. While theoretically sound, the Martingale system is not without limitations. It requires a substantial bankroll to withstand potentially long losing streaks, as the bet size increases exponentially with each loss. Furthermore, most online casinos impose betting limits, which can prevent you from doubling your bet indefinitely. This can render the Martingale system ineffective, as you may be unable to recover your losses.
Therefore, relying solely on the Martingale system in aviator games is not advisable. It’s a high-risk strategy that can quickly deplete your bankroll. It’s often more effective to combine elements of the Martingale system with other strategies, such as auto-cash out and diversified betting, to create a more balanced and sustainable approach. The key is to understand the system’s limitations and use it judiciously, alongside responsible bankroll management.

Bankroll Management: The Cornerstone of Success
Effective b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of playing aviator games. It involves carefully controlling the amount of money you wager and ensuring that you don’t bet more than you can afford to lose. A common guideline is to never wager more than 1-5% of your total bankroll on a single bet. This helps to minimize potential losses and extend your playtime. A well-defined bankroll allows you to weather inevitable losing streaks without depleting your funds.
Moreover, it’s essential to track your wins and losses to assess the effectiveness of your strategies and identify areas for improvement. This data can provide valuable insights into your playing habits and help you adjust your approach accordingly. It's also crucial to avoid the temptation to increase your wager size significantly after a series of wins. While it’s tempting to capitalize on a winning streak, doing so can quickly deplete your bankroll if you encounter a losing streak. Consistency and discipline are key to maintaining a healthy bankroll in the long run.
